What is Search Engine Optimization?

Search engine optimization is the process of taking a piece of content and enhancing it so that search engines like Google will rank it on the first page of searches. SEO includes a variety of key components, including the building of links and page structure.

It also involves identifying what people are searching for and optimizing keywords around that user intent. It also involves conversion rate optimization.

Keywords

Keywords are the primary link between what people using search engines want and websites that offer content to meet those needs. They are a means of letting search engine optimization company London engines know the subjects your content covers and how well it meets the searcher's needs. Keywords are focused on the user and therefore it is crucial to know the language spoken by your customers and what type of content they seek. This can be accomplished by conducting interviews with customers conducting market surveys and interacting on social media.

Before the advent of semantic search, keywords were the main way of communicating what a website's content was to the search engine. The more frequently a keyword was used, the better the website would rank. However, this led to practices known as keyword stuffing, which lead to a loss of search engine credibility. Additionally that using too many keywords can lead to the content being regarded as low quality and spammy.

The most effective SEO keywords strike the ideal balance between volume, competition, and relevance. To maximize their impact on the performance of your website it is essential to use them in the right places. Keywords are important because they help you bring in the right audience for your business. They can increase traffic which can lead to more conversions, and ultimately a better ROI.

While high volume of searches may be appealing, it is essential to concentrate on quality traffic, not quantity. Keywords that are not relevant to your business may result in visitors who are unlikely to stay on your page, which can increase your bounce rate and lower your rank. Keywords should be used in the title tag, meta description, URL, internal links, images file names and the body of your content.

On-page optimization

The term "on-page optimization" refers to the process of optimizing one web page so that it will rank higher on search engine results pages (SERPs). It involves making changes to HTML, content and other elements of a website. Unlike off-page optimization, on-page SEO is focused on elements within your control.

On-page optimization begins by analyzing the current page's rankings and identifying its potential. This is done by analyzing the data of competitors and looking at keywords that are used on pages of rivals. It also includes identifying technical parameters that can be improved.

Once you've made an inventory of possible problems, you can begin to fix them. Prioritize issues that could have an impact on your site's rank and then work on them. You can then be sure that your SEO efforts have a positive impact on your rankings.

Another important aspect of optimizing your on-page is internal linking. This means linking to other pages on your website that are relevant to the page you're optimizing. This will improve the user's experience as well as aid search engines in understanding your page's relevance to the specific query.

Title tags are an important element of optimizing your site's on-page performance because they tell search engines what your website is about. Your title tag should include your keyword, as well as other relevant words. Title tags are an excellent place to use LSI keywords as they can boost your visibility to search engines.

Meta description tags are an additional element in optimizing your site's on-page performance. They are short paragraphs of text that appear beneath the URL on a search engine result page. They can encourage users to click a link and also serve as an index of rank.

Page speed is one of the most important factors to on-page optimization. Google gives priority to faster pages, and this will help your website get into their search index faster. This can be accomplished by using compression of images, JavaScript files, and caching. There are many other methods to improve your site's speed however these are good places to start.

Off-page optimization

On-page and Off-page optimization are both required to be visible on search engine optimization company london results pages for engines (SERPs). On-page SEO is the use of keywords, internal linking, and high-quality contents. Off-page SEO involves actions outside of a website that enhance rankings. These activities include link building as well as social media engagement and public relations.

For the purposes of this article, we will focus on off-page SEO. Off-page SEO used to mean the acquisition of links on a website from other blogs and websites. Off-page SEO has evolved to encompass more than just link building. It also includes strategies that don't yield traditional links, such as content marketing and digital public relations.

Off-page SEO can be best understood by considering its impact on traffic. For instance, if a person mentions your brand in a blog or social post, it can result in brand-name search results and links. This kind of off-page SEO is essential because it signals to Google that you have an extremely popular website and is the type of site people expect.

Other forms of off-page SEO include local events online reviews, local events, and social media marketing. These types of activities are especially beneficial for physical brands that have brick-and-mortar stores. A local team of sports could organize a contest that creates curiosity for the brand. This can lead to online reviews and posts on social media. Simple things like responding to negative or positive online reviews can be a contributing factor to off-page SEO, as it displays that you value your customers and want to hear what they have to say.

Optimization of conversion rates

In the world of online marketing, conversion rate optimization is one of the most important aspects of your social media and website campaigns. It's the method of increasing the number of people who take a desired action on your website for example, purchasing a product or signing up for your newsletter. CRO is a crucial strategy for any site whether you run an online store or trying to grow your online presence.

A high conversion rate signifies that more visitors convert into customers or clients, or an audience who keeps returning to your website. This also means that you're getting the most value out of the traffic you already have. To achieve this goal, you must make your website content more engaging and optimize it for users' experience. This is done through a variety of methods, including A/B tests and enhancing the layout of your website.

What is considered to be a good conversion depends on your niche and industry as well as your specific goals. It could range from a few sales to an extensive email newsletter list. The best method to determine conversion rates is to track and comparing them over time. This will help you identify what changes are working and which ones aren't.

Generally speaking the rate of conversion is calculated by taking the total number of conversions, and then dividing it by the total number of visits to a webpage or campaign. CRO also includes optimizing your CTAs. This means creating forms that are concise and clear and easy to fill out by users. Your forms should also be mobile-friendly and load quickly. A speedy loading speed for your pages is crucial, since many users have come to expect pages to load almost instantly.

CRO also implies that you must ensure your call to action is visible clearly on every page of your website. This can be achieved using buttons, text or video. Be careful to not overdo this, since it could result in penalties by search engines.
